FEEP
Improve the energy efficiency of free and open source software.
https://invent.kde.org/teams/eco/feep
Category: Consumption
Sub Category: Computation and Communication
Last synced: about 10 hours ago
JSON representation
Repository metadata
Free and Open Source Software Energy Efficiency Project (FEEP)
- Host: invent.kde.org
- URL: https://invent.kde.org/teams/eco/feep
- Owner: teams
- License: mit
- Created: 2021-01-04T21:14:55.272Z (over 4 years ago)
- Default Branch: master
- Last Synced: 2025-04-10T04:39:21.938Z (18 days ago)
- Stars: 6
- Forks: 20
- Open Issues: 3
- Releases: 0
https://invent.kde.org/teams/eco/feep/blob/master/
# FOSS Energy Efficiency Project (FEEP) ## Vision The goal of the Free and Open Source Energy Efficiency Project (FEEP) is to improve the energy efficiency of free and open source software. Design and implementation of software has a significant impact on the energy consumption of the systems it is part of. By becoming aware of the factors how software affects energy consumption and providing tools to quantify them it is possibly to drive down energy consumption and increase energy efficiency. This contributes to a more sustainable use of energy as one of the shared resources of our planet. This project strives to achieve that for and through Free and Open Source Software (FOSS). Let's make energy efficient software part of our story so we can live up to our responsibility for this and future generations. ## Strategy As a first step we will collect energy consumption measurements of FOSS applications. Our first approach is using the [criteria for the Blue Angel environmental label](https://www.blauer-engel.de/en/products/electric-devices/resources-and-energy-efficient-software-products/resources-and-energy-efficient-software-products) based on the [research by the Environmental Campus Birkenfeld](https://www.umwelt-campus.de/en/research/projekte/green-software-engineering/projects/ufoplan-ssd-2015). Later we intend to integrate measuring energy consumption into the development process of applications so that energy efficiency can become a quality metric for these applications. See the [KEcoLab](https://invent.kde.org/teams/eco/remote-eco-lab) project repository to get involved. To scale this to a wide variety of projects we envision a distributed network of FOSS energy measurement labs which provide energy consumption data to projects as a service which can be intergrated as quality gate in release processes and drive energy efficiency as a goal of the development process. We start this under the umbrella of KDE but are happy to welcome other projects to join the project. The current focus are desktop applications where the most solid and usable procedures exist for measuring energy consumption. This will likely be expanded in the future to other types of applications and systems. ## Resources This repository contains the following resources: * [Usage scenarios](usage_scenarios) - Detailed descriptions of usage scenarios for specific application types. These are the scenarios for which energy consumption will be measured. * [Measurement setup](measurement_setup.md) - Description of hardware and software setup for performing energy measurements. This defines comparable environments and tools to do automated measurements. * [Test runs](test_runs) - Automation for doing test runs of specific applications for their corresponding usage scenarios. * [Measurements](measurements) - Results from measurements. ## Communication For discussions around the topic and the work we are doing here we have the mailing list [[email protected]](https://mail.kde.org/cgi-bin/mailman/listinfo/kde-eco-discuss). Feel free to subscribe and post there to get involved with this and the other [KDE Eco](https://invent.kde.org/teams/eco/) projects. We also have a [KDE Eco](https://webchat.kde.org/#/room/#kde-eco:kde.org) Matrix channel for more direct ad-hoc discussions. Feel free to join there as well and have a chat about the topic. To receive announcements about activities of the KDE Eco community, subscribe to the mailing list [[email protected]](https://mail.kde.org/cgi-bin/mailman/listinfo/kde-eco-announce). ## Contributions This is a community project. Contributions are very welcome. This can be full measurements, but also contributions to the automation setup, usage scenarios, measurement scripts, whatever is helpful to gather data on energy consumption. Don't hesitate to [open issues](https://invent.kde.org/teams/eco/feep/-/issues/new) or [merge requests](https://invent.kde.org/teams/eco/feep/-/merge_requests/new). This repository is maintained by Cornelius Schumacher. If you have any questions or comments please reach out. ## License The content of this repository is licensed under the [MIT license](https://opensource.org/licenses/MIT) unless otherwise noted. See the file [LICENSE.txt](LICENSE.txt) for the full text of the license.
Owner metadata
- Name: Teams
- Login: teams
- Email:
- Kind: organization
- Description:
- Website: https://merlijn.sebrechts.be
- Location: Ghent, Belgium
- Twitter:
- Company:
- Icon url:
- Repositories: 47
- Last ynced at: 2023-03-22T10:01:08.851Z
- Profile URL: https://invent.kde.org/teams
Committers metadata
Last synced: 6 days ago
Total Commits: 91
Total Committers: 13
Avg Commits per committer: 7.0
Development Distribution Score (DDS): 0.725
Commits in past year: 11
Committers in past year: 2
Avg Commits per committer in past year: 5.5
Development Distribution Score (DDS) in past year: 0.091
Name | Commits | |
---|---|---|
Joseph De Veaugh-Geiss | j****h@k****g | 25 |
Cornelius Schumacher | s****r@k****g | 20 |
emmanuel charruau | e****u@g****m | 15 |
Karanjot Singh | d****k@d****m | 12 |
Mohamed Ibrahim | m****3@g****m | 4 |
Nicolas Fella | n****a@g****e | 3 |
Rudraksh Karpe | r****e@g****m | 3 |
Volker Krause | v****e@k****g | 3 |
Arne Tarara | a****e@g****g | 2 |
Aakarsh MJ | m****h@g****m | 1 |
Benson Muite | b****e@e****g | 1 |
David Hurka | d****a@m****g | 1 |
Harshil Jani | h****2@g****m | 1 |
Committer domains:
- kde.org: 3
- mailbox.org: 1
- emailplus.org: 1
- green-coding.org: 1
- gmx.de: 1
- duck.com: 1
Issue and Pull Request metadata
Last synced: 1 day ago
Score: 4.762173934797756